Instants App: Instagram’s New Ephemeral Photo Feature

Ephemeral photo sharing has surged in popularity as younger users seek more privacy and genuine connections, traits Instagram hopes to capture with the Instants app. Unlike traditional image posts that remain online indefinitely, Instants app content disappears shortly after being seen, reducing the pressure on users to curate a perfect image. This approach aims to encourage spontaneous, unedited moments that feel more authentic.

Instagram’s choice to introduce Instants can be seen as a direct response to competitors such as Snapchat and newer platforms like BeReal. Both have pioneered ephemeral and authentic sharing formats, but Instagram offers a unique advantage by integrating ephemeral photo sharing within a widely popular ecosystem. This integration allows users to tap into Instagram’s vast network while experiencing fresh, temporary content formats promising low-pressure social interactions.

Instants app features include automatic photo disappearance, notification prompts to encourage real-time sharing, and a simple interface that emphasizes authenticity over editing. By emphasizing unfiltered photo sharing, the app differentiates itself from other Instagram tools that often promote polished visuals. “We believe that authentic, real-life moments deserve a space without the need for heavy editing or permanent records,” an Instagram product team member said.

Privacy and security are critical considerations with the Instants app’s ephemeral model. Since photos disappear after being viewed, the risk of long-term data exposure reduces significantly. However, concerns remain about screenshotting and capturing ephemeral content. Instagram reportedly implements notifications for users when screenshots occur, though the effectiveness of this measure in ensuring user privacy continues to be debated. User reception of Instants has been mixed. Enthusiasts praise the chance to share candid moments without fear of permanent judgment, while critics question whether the app can sustain engagement long term amid an already crowded ephemeral sharing market. Some reviews cite challenges like the ephemeral model’s learning curve and potential overemphasis on spontaneity, which could deter users accustomed to traditional social media habits.

Market analysts expect Instants to carve out a niche segment, particularly attracting users seeking alternatives to Snapchat who already use Instagram extensively. However, competition from BeReal remains significant; BeReal’s timing-based one-photo-a-day system fosters authenticity but with a different engagement style. According to BeReal’s format explained, the demand for genuine moments is clear, but users vary in their preferred approach to authenticity.

Comparisons to Snapchat highlight key distinctions. Snap’s strength lies in diverse ephemeral multimedia offerings including stories, messages, and AR lenses. Instants app, by contrast, concentrates on ephemeral photo sharing within Instagram’s existing social graph, possibly strengthening user retention by leveraging Instagram’s ecosystem instead of fragmenting attention across platforms. The Instants app is currently accessible as part of Instagram’s experimental features, with no full standalone release announced. Its availability on iOS and Android positions it to reach the largest user base possible. Instagram has not disclosed precise rollout timelines or integration details but analysts suggest the feature may gradually expand as user feedback guides development.
